AIM-120 advanced medium-range air-to-air missile, or AMRAAM (pronounced AM-ram), is an American over-the-horizon air-to-air missile, which can fight all day and night. It is 7 inches (18 cm) in diameter and is guided by active transmit-receive radar instead of semi-active radar only. It's a weapon that doesn't matter after it's launched, unlike the sparrow missile of the previous generation, which needs the guidance of the launching plane. When the AMRAAM missile was launched, NATO pilots used the concise code Fox Three.
